Workers' bus

In today’s fast-paced work environment, managing employee transportation can be a significant challenge, especially for companies with a large workforce. Renting a workers’ bus offers a practical solution, ensuring that your team arrives on time and safely. Here’s why opting for a workers’ bus is a smart move for businesses and organizations.

1. Why Choose a Workers’ Bus?

  • Streamlined Transportation: A dedicated workers’ bus simplifies logistics by providing a reliable mode of transportation for all employees. This ensures that everyone arrives at the workplace or job site together, minimizing delays and reducing the need for individual commutes.
  • Cost-Effective: Renting a workers’ bus can be more economical than reimbursing employees for travel expenses or coordinating multiple rides. It provides a fixed cost for transportation, making budgeting easier.
  • Enhanced Productivity: By providing a workers’ bus, you can help employees avoid the stress of commuting. This leads to a more relaxed and productive workforce, as employees arrive at work ready to focus on their tasks without the added strain of travel.
  • Improved Safety: Professional drivers ensure safe transportation, reducing the risk of accidents and travel-related issues. Additionally, a single mode of transport means fewer vehicles on the road, contributing to overall road safety.

2. Types of Workers’ Buses

  • Standard Buses: These are suitable for general employee transport needs, offering comfortable seating and basic amenities. Standard buses are ideal for daily commutes and regular transportation requirements.
  • Luxury Buses: For companies that want to provide extra comfort, luxury buses offer premium features such as reclining seats, air conditioning, and Wi-Fi. These are perfect for longer commutes or high-profile employee transport.
  • Mini-Buses: For smaller teams or shorter routes, mini-buses provide a compact and flexible option. They offer a more economical choice while still ensuring comfort and convenience.
  • Shuttle Buses: Ideal for frequent routes such as between company offices and production sites, shuttle buses offer regular, reliable transport and can be scheduled to fit specific needs.

3. Key Considerations When Renting a Workers’ Bus

  • Capacity Requirements: Determine the number of employees who will be using the bus. Choose a bus with sufficient seating to accommodate your team comfortably.
  • Amenities Needed: Consider the amenities that will enhance employee comfort, especially for longer journeys. Features like air conditioning, comfortable seating, and onboard refreshments can make a significant difference.
  • Schedule and Routes: Define the transportation schedule and routes clearly. Ensure that the bus service can accommodate your operational hours and any specific route requirements.
  • Provider Reputation: Select a reputable bus rental company with a track record of reliable service. Check for reviews, ask for recommendations, and ensure the company follows safety and maintenance standards.
